如何有效阻挡服务器攻击

不及物动词 其他 49

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要有效阻挡服务器攻击,以下是一些重要的措施和建议:

    1. 加固服务器安全设置:

      • 及时安装操作系统和应用程序的安全补丁,确保服务器系统保持最新和安全的状态。
      • 使用强密码来保护服务器的登录凭证,并定期更换密码。
      • 禁用不必要的服务和端口,只开放必要的服务。
      • 定期备份服务器数据,并将备份数据存储在安全的位置。
    2. 防火墙设置:

      • 配置防火墙来过滤入站和出站的网络流量,只允许必要的网络连接。
      • 配置防火墙规则,限制对服务器敏感信息和管理界面的访问。
    3. 使用反向代理服务器:

      • 使用反向代理服务器来隐藏真实的服务器地址,减少被攻击的风险。
      • 反向代理服务器可以过滤异常的请求和恶意流量,防止被攻击者直接攻击真实服务器。
    4. 安全加密通信:

      • 为服务器配置安全的SSL证书,使用HTTPS协议来加密服务器和客户端之间的通信。
      • 配置强制HTTPS访问,并禁止使用不安全的协议和加密算法。
    5. 使用入侵检测系统和日志监控:

      • 安装入侵检测系统(IDS)和入侵防御系统(IPS),及时发现恶意行为并阻止攻击。
      • 定期监控服务器日志,发现异常行为和攻击迹象。
    6. 利用安全性测试:

      • 对服务器进行定期的安全性测试,以发现服务器中的漏洞和脆弱的点,并及时修复。
      • 配置Web应用防火墙(WAF),阻挡常见的攻击,如SQL注入、跨站脚本等。
    7. 网络流量监控和阻塞:

      • 监控服务器的网络流量,及时发现异常流量,可能是攻击的信号。
      • 根据需要,使用流量控制和阻塞的方法来限制恶意流量和攻击。
    8. 进行安全意识培训:

      • 教育和培训服务器管理员和用户关于服务器安全的注意事项和最佳实践。
      • 提醒用户不要轻易相信和打开来自不明来源的电子邮件和文件。

    以上是一些基本的措施和建议,但是需要根据具体的服务器环境和需求进行调整和完善。服务器安全是一个持续不断的过程,需要不断更新和改进。为了更好的防止服务器攻击,可以考虑寻求安全专家的帮助和建议。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    阻挡服务器攻击是网络安全的一项重要任务。以下是一些有效的方法来保护服务器免受攻击。

    1. 建立强大的防火墙:防火墙是网络安全的第一道防线。通过配置和管理防火墙规则,可以控制服务器与外部世界的连接。可以配置防火墙以阻止不必要的入站和出站流量,并仅允许经过身份验证和授权的流量通过。

    2. 使用安全认证方式:使用强大而安全的认证方式,如多因素认证(MFA)或双因素认证(2FA),要求用户提供多个身份验证要素来进行身份验证,提高服务器的安全性。

    3. 及时更新和升级:定期检查和升级服务器的操作系统、应用程序和软件。及时应用安全补丁和更新可以修补已知漏洞,并提供最新的安全功能,减少服务器面临的攻击风险。

    4. 强化密码策略:使用复杂、独特且长密码,并鼓励用户定期更改密码。确保密码存储安全(如使用适当的加密算法和存储措施),并限制密码尝试次数,以防止暴力破解攻击。

    5. 监控和日志管理:实施实时监控和日志记录机制来检测服务器上的异常活动。监控可以帮助识别潜在的攻击和入侵尝试,及早采取措施进行阻止。同时,合理存储和分析日志记录,以提供有关服务器安全事件的详细信息。

    6. 数据加密技术:对服务器上的敏感数据进行加密。使用加密保护数据可以确保即使数据被窃取或泄露,攻击者也无法直接访问敏感信息,从而减少数据泄露的风险。

    7. 限制远程访问:将远程访问设置为最小化,并限制只能从受信任的IP地址或安全网络访问服务器。通过限制远程访问可以降低未经授权的访问和攻击的风险。

    8. 定期备份和恢复:定期备份服务器的数据和配置,以防止数据丢失和损坏。备份数据应存储在安全的位置,并定期测试备份的完整性和可恢复性。

    9. 安全敏感信息处理:对服务器上存储和处理的敏感信息(如用户数据、支付信息等)进行特别的保护。采用数据分类和访问控制措施,确保只有经过授权的人员可以访问这些敏感信息。

    10. 配置安全性和授权策略:确保服务器上的安全配置符合最佳实践和标准,并根据需要设置适当的授权策略。限制用户权限和访问权限,以确保只有必要的人员可以进行特定的操作和访问。

    总之,通过综合运用以上安全措施,可以有效地阻挡服务器攻击,保护服务器和其中的数据免受潜在风险。持续加强安全意识,及时更新安全措施,对服务器进行定期审计和漏洞扫描,是保持服务器安全的关键。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器攻击是指黑客或恶意用户试图通过各种方法访问、破坏或操纵服务器的行为。为了阻挡这些攻击,服务器管理员需要采取一系列的预防措施。下面是一些有效的方法来阻挡服务器攻击:

    1. 更新和维护服务器软件:确保服务器上运行的所有软件(包括操作系统、应用程序、数据库等)都是最新版本,并及时打补丁更新。这样可以修复已知的漏洞和安全问题,提高服务器的安全性。

    2. 使用强密码:为服务器设置强密码是防止恶意用户猜测密码或使用暴力破解工具的重要方法。一个强密码包括大小写字母、数字和特殊字符,并且应该有足够的长度。管理员应该经常更改密码,并不使用相同的密码在多个服务器上。

    3. 配置防火墙:防火墙是服务器的第一道防线,可以监控和控制进出服务器的网络流量。管理员应该根据需要配置防火墙规则,只允许来自可信来源的网络连接,并限制对不必要的服务和端口的访问。防火墙还可以屏蔽恶意用户的攻击尝试。

    4. 使用入侵检测系统(IDS)和入侵防御系统(IPS):IDS和IPS可以监控服务器的网络活动,并及时发现和阻止潜在的攻击。IDS可以检测到异常流量、恶意软件、漏洞扫描等,并生成警报。IPS可以根据IDS的发现自动阻断攻击流量,保护服务器不受攻击。

    5. 定期备份数据:备份是服务器管理的重要方面之一。定期备份服务器上的数据可以保护服务器免受黑客攻击、硬件故障、自然灾害等意外情况的影响。备份数据应存储在离线或远程服务器上,以防止黑客对备份数据进行篡改。

    6. 加密通信:使用加密协议(例如SSL/TLS)来保护服务器与客户端之间的通信,可以防止恶意用户窃听、中间人攻击等。管理员应该在服务器上正确配置和使用SSL/TLS证书,并将强制使用加密的HTTPS协议来保护网站的登录、支付和其他敏感信息的传输。

    7. 监控日志:服务器日志是检测和响应攻击的重要依据。管理员应该定期检查服务器日志,关注异常的登录尝试、访问异常、系统错误等。基于日志分析,可以及时发现和应对潜在的攻击。

    8. 限制权限:根据需要为服务器用户分配最小权限。管理员应该定期审查和更新用户权限,删除不再需要的用户账户,并确保只有授权用户可以访问服务器。

    9. 定期进行安全评估和漏洞扫描:定期进行安全评估和漏洞扫描,可以发现服务器的潜在风险和弱点。基于评估和扫描结果,管理员可以及时采取措施修复漏洞、加强安全保护。

    总之,在阻挡服务器攻击方面,技术手段和合理的安全策略是并行不悖的。通过采用综合性的防护措施,可以极大地提高服务器的安全性,保护服务器免受黑客攻击的威胁。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部